Background
In recent years, with the negative growth of the Chinese automobile market, the superiority and inferiority among automobile manufacturers are accelerated, and in order to seize the initiative under the increasingly severe competitive environment, each automobile manufacturer promotes the application of a new process and a new technology in production by continuously creating in the development stage of new automobile types, so that the investment of the new automobile types and the production cost of a single trolley are reduced. At present, automobile panel parts are mainly produced by adopting a punch forming process. Stamping and forming typically requires the use of a two or more process combination to complete the part production. In the production cost of automobile stamping parts, the ratio of the development cost of a die to the use cost of a press to the total cost of parts is high. Therefore, the reduction of the development cost of the die and the use cost of the press by compressing the number of the part forming processes is one of the important ways for automobile manufacturers to reduce the cost of the whole automobile. The front floor serves as one of the automobile inner covering pieces and has the following characteristics: firstly, the integral modeling depth of the part is shallow, so the material inflow in the molding process is small, and secondly: as an automobile interior panel, the requirement for appearance quality is relatively low. Because the front floor has the characteristics of small inflow of materials, relatively low quality requirement and the like, the front floor parts can be compounded in the mould structure process on the basis of meeting the quality requirement, so that the production cost of the whole vehicle is reduced. In order to reduce the number of the processes of the front floor stamping die, domestic engineers have conducted intensive research on the stamping process and the die structure design of the front floor. The trimming and flanging compound die is designed based on the trimming and flanging compounding of the OP20 process by the Dongliang and the like, and meets the two-process punching process scheme of the front floor (Dongliang, high and valley dawn and the like. the trimming and flanging compound die for the front floor of the automobile is designed [ J ]. the die industry 2013, 02-0033-03). However, the structure of the composite die only remains in the trimming and flanging composite die in the OP20 process, and due to the structural defects of the composite die, the parts are easy to generate chips and burrs during trimming, so that the quality stability is poor.

Detailed Description
The invention is described in further detail below with reference to the figures and the specific embodiments.
The drawing and trimming composite die shown in figures 1-7 comprises a drawing female die 1 and a drawing male die 2 which are arranged up and down, wherein a blank holder 3 is arranged in the drawing male die 2; the drawing female die 1 and the drawing male die 2 are respectively provided with a trimming female die 5 and a trimming male die 6 which are corresponding to each other and used for trimming four corners of the sheet material 4, the trimming male die 6 is positioned in the blank holder 3, and the blank holder 3 is provided with a through hole for the top of the trimming male die 6 to pass through. The blank holder 3 comprises a middle blank holder 3.1 which is positioned in the middle of the drawing male die 2 and used for pressing the surface of the middle part of the plate 4 and an outer blank holder 3.2 which is positioned outside the drawing male die 2 and used for pressing the surface of the outer side of the plate 4, and the trimming male die 6 is arranged between the middle blank holder 3.1 and the outer blank holder 3.2. The pushing structure is arranged below the outer side blank holder 3.2 and comprises four pushing cylinders 7 respectively arranged below four corners of the outer side blank holder 3.2, and piston rods of the pushing cylinders 7 are connected with the bottom of the outer side blank holder 3.2.
The drawing female die 1 and the drawing male die 2 are respectively provided with guide structures which are matched with each other and used for enabling the trimming female die 5 to be accurately matched with the trimming male die 6, and the guide structures comprise four guide sleeves 8 and guide columns 9, wherein the four guide sleeves are fixed in the drawing female die 1 and positioned at four corners of the drawing female die 1, and the guide columns 9 are fixed in the drawing male die 2 and positioned at four corners of the drawing male die 2.
The stamping process design:
in order to ensure the strength of the die, the detail of the trimming contour process dimension is shown in FIG. 6, and the following design is satisfied: the flanging radius R of the flanging contour line 13 of the part and the tangent point of the four-corner trimming line 12 are taken as the basis, the length b is inwards extended, and the size of b is 25mm, so that the local strength of the material pressing ring 3 in the four-corner trimming process is ensured.
Based on the flanging radius R of a flanging contour line 13 of a part and the tangent point of a four-corner trimming line 12, the length c is extended outwards, the outer end point of c is extended outwards by a length d which is 2mm longer than the trimming intersection point of a drawing trimming knife and the four-corner trimming knife, and the purpose is to ensure that the trimming jointing knives of the drawing process and the trimming process are sufficient.
The dimension e in the width direction of the four-corner trimming line 12 is 5mm, and the purpose is to consider that the trimming line is unilateral trimming, so that the structural stability of the trimming insert subjected to lateral force is ensured.
Considering the processability of the trimming female die 5 and the material pressing ring 3, a fillet R is required, and the minimum R size is 5 mm.
And (3) processing a local parting line: in order to ensure the strength of the local blank holder 3, the dimension of the distance f between the four-corner trimming line 12 and the parting line 11 of the drawing die is 30 mm.
The "punch tongue (i.e. trimming scrap attached to the panel 4, same below)" trimming edge insertion g, g is 1mm in size.
The 'tongue-punching' trimming avoidance amount h is 1 mm.
The working process of the die comprises the following steps: the working process of the drawing and trimming compound die has the working processes of a drawing die and a trimming die, namely when the content of the drawing process is about to be finished, the content of a local trimming process is carried out. When the drawing female die is bottomed, the contents of the drawing process and the trimming process are completed simultaneously, and the main working process of the die is as follows:
when the distance between the drawing female die 1 and the forming bottom is 40mm, the drawing female die 1 is meshed with the middle blank holder 3.1, the drawing female die 1 continues to move downwards, and the plate 4 starts to be drawn and formed; when the drawing female die 1 is 1mm away from the bottom of the stroke, the trimming male die 6 starts to contact the sheet material 4, the outer side blank holder 3.2 plays a role of pressing the sheet material relative to trimming work, the trimming male die 6 punches into the trimming female die 5 along with the continuous downward movement of the drawing female die 1, and the four corners of the sheet material 4 are trimmed. When the drawing concave die 1 moves to the bottom of the stroke, the contents of the drawing and trimming processes are finished.
